tan(x)
sin(x)/cos(x)
cot(x)
1/tan(x) = cos(x)/sin(x)
sec(x)
1/cos(x)
csc(x)
1/sin(x)
Pythagorean Identity (1)
sin2θ + cos2θ = 1
Pythagorean Identity (2)
1 + cot2θ = csc2θ
Pythagorean Identity (3)
tan2θ + 1 = sec2θ
sin(a + b)
sin(a)cos(b) + cos(a)sin(b)
cos(a + b)
cos(a)cos(b) − sin(a)sin(b)
sin(2θ)
2sin(θ)cos(θ)
cos(2θ)
cos2(θ) − sin2(θ)
cos(-θ)
cos(θ)
sin(-θ)
-sin(θ)
sin(a − b)
sin(a)cos(b) − cos(a)sin(b)
cos(a − b)
cos(a)cos(b) + sin(a)sin(b)
